DEREK WEBB

The Ringing Bell

2007-08-06

One of the founding member’s of the Christian rock group Caedmon’s Call releases a great, I mean GREAT album. This is not an overly religious record, though it has it’s moments, but don’t let that deter you from enjoying a great piece of art. Call it what you want (either a pop record with just enough rock, or vice versa) Webb is a great writer and has the voice of Toad The Wet Sprocket’s Glen Philips . Check out tracks 1 “The End”, track 4 “I Wanna Marry You All Over Again”, track 8 “I For An I”, and track 9 “A Savior On Capitol Hill”. – Lane Zoerhof
